ABSTRACT

During an eight-year period, intraoperative autotransfusion was performed in 1922 operations. There were 476 primary hip arthroplasties, 1017 revision hip arthroplasties, 339 spinal procedures, and 90 vascular cases. There were no known complications related to autotransfusion in any of the cases. With proper technique, red cell salvage is approximately 58% effective, and intraoperative blood loss can be reduced by that amount. The first four years' experience with the preoperative autogeneic blood program is as follows. Using a combined program of predonation and primary hip arthroplasty, 72% of the revision hip arthroplasties and 81% of the spinal instrumentations required only autologous blood. A combined program of autologous donation and intraoperative autotransfusion is an excellent alternative to allogeneic blood replacement and a means of eliminating transfusion-related disease.

ABSTRACT

We are reporting six cases of premature asymmetrical closure of the proximal tibial physis and associated genu recurvatum deformity and have reviewed the fourteen cases reported in the English-language literature. No single etiological factor could be implicated as the cause of the physeal arrest. Trauma, prolonged immobilization, tibial wire traction, and a surgical procedure involving the proximal tibial physis were observed risk factors among our patients. In our patients, established genu recurvatum due to deformity of the proximal end of the tibia and associated tibial length discrepancy were managed successfully by an opening-wedge osteotomy through the proximal one-third of the tibia and bone-grafting. Epiphyseodesis in the contralateral extremity may be required in patients with significant shortening of the tibia.

ABSTRACT

Bacterial spores from a sandstorm area north of the Black Sea were transmitted to Sweden by air, giving increased concentrations of viable bacterial spores at two air sampling stations in Sweden.

ABSTRACT

The concentration of airborne bacteria was recorded during a period of 3 years at four localities: (i) in an agricultural district with an average of 99 (range, 2 to 3,400) bacteria per m3; (ii) in a coastal area with an average of 63 (range, 0 to 560) bacteria per m3; (iii) in a city park with an average of 763 (range, 100 to 2,500) bacteria per m3; and (iv) in a city street with an average of 850 (range, 100 to 4,000) bacteria per m3. At all four localities the bacterial concentrations varied within broad limits, but an annual periodicity with high average counts found during summer and autumn could be seen. The influence of certain meteorological factors on the number of airborne bacteria is also reported. Rain or high relative humidity caused a decrease in the bacterial counts, while high temperature or high wind velocities increased the counts. The particle size distribution for the four localities showed that about 50% of the particles carrying bacteria were larger than 8 micrometer.

ABSTRACT

The surface disinfectant effect of glutaraldehyde in the gas-aerosol phase was investigated at different relative humidities and temperatures. At a gas-aerosol concentration of 15 to 20 mg/m3 and a relative humidity of about 80%, glutaraldehyde had a good disinfectant effect against both vegetative bacteria (decimal reduction time, less than 5 min) and bacterial spores (decimal reduction time, less than 45 min). In spite of its low volatility, glutaraldehyde was more effective than formaldehyde when the two substances were compared on an "added amount" basis.
